2010 |
- |
Printagraph and Sean Hills form Revolve Systems Ltd. |
2010 |
- |
Printagraph form new Business Gifts Division. |
2009 |
- |
Jasmine Property Investments acquire The Barber’s Pole. |
2009 |
- |
James Aiken create a new Architectural Blacksmith Division. |
2009 |
- |
Jasmine and Gregor Forrester form Jasmine Property Investments. |
2008 |
- |
Printagraph acquire Progress Office Equipment to create new Office Supplies Division. |
2007 |
- |
Printagraph relocate from Berryden to new premises at Hillview Road. |
2007 |
- |
Aiken Group relocate from Waterloo Quay to new HQ at Crombie Road. |
2007 |
- |
George Cowie, Chairman of Jasmine loses his battle with Cancer aged 59. |
2006 |
- |
Bryan Hadden, Finesse loses his Cancer battle aged 42. |
2005 |
- |
Jasmine and Bryan Hadden form The Finesse Limo Company. |
2003 |
- |
John Coutts, MD of Printagraph, loses a 7- year Cancer battle aged 53. |
1996 |
- |
Jasmine and Bryan Hadden form Finesse Quality Coatings. |
1993 |
- |
Jasmine Holdings formed to hold Neil and George's various shareholdings. |
1987 |
- |
George Cowie, Neil Stewart and John Scott form Aiken Offshore (now Aiken Group). |
1983 |
- |
George Cowie, Neil Stewart, John Coutts and Paul Wood form Printagraph. |
1977 |
- |
George Cowie and Neil Stewart buy James Aiken Sheetmetal.
